Re: Category delirium

Are you using <txp:article_custom />? That tag is not context-sensitive, unlike plain old <txp:article />. (See TextBook’s definition for more.) For displaying lists of articles by category, <txp:article /> is what you want. If you feel you still need to use <txp:article_custom /> for other things, you can use conditional tags to have it both ways.
